Default Clutch sqeaks and oil temp

My clutch sqeaks no matter the temperature cold or hot and I have no idea why. Thinking it could be be the bushings or something else not sure. And when I start my truck my oil temp spikes real high than slowly drops down to regular running temp but sometimes driving comes back up and back down, without me pinning the pedal or anything just wondering what the problem was any comments would be helpful.

2001 5.9 turbo diesal 6-speed.

probably a bad oil temp sensor or a open wire leading to the sensor...

oil temp should stay very close to coolant temps. however I don't recall there being an oil temp gauge on these trucks...just an oil pressure gauge unless you have a monitor plugged into the OBD-II port or the canbus datalink cable under the hood...

clutch squeak can either be a worn out clutch, or throwout bearing might need some lithium grease on it.
